Bark Dyed Tan Barks (Recycled) – Retains moisture, good weed barrier (suffocates them). Color last 1-2 rain seasons, before it starts to fade. Economical bark solution.
Medium Bark – Nugget circular bark, natural wood color.
Playground Bark (Special Order) – Virgin cedar chips for playground application.
Blue Rock – Crushed rock, blue rock with white marble.
Rustic & Lodi Gold Gravel and Cobbles – River rock, great for borders and fill-in.
Con-Mix – Rock and Sand mixed together for making concrete.
Crushed Rock – Driveways, paths (locks in and does not roll) packs well.
Lodi Gold – River rock, works well with cobbles (smooth, round earth-tone colors).
Mulch Mix (recycled)– Great for veggies, shrubs, tills-in, sod, trees, conditions dirt and good to raise levels. 50/50 mix of Sandy Loam and Compost (recycled). Mixed upon request.
Pea Gravel – Basic rock for small dog runs and side yards.
Concrete Sand Coarse – Good for concrete work and for packing under pavers.
Plaster Sand Fine – Good for play areas, stucco work and underneath dough-boy pools.
Rustic Rock – River rock. This works well with cobbles (smooth, round grey and green toned).
Road Base – This is used for underneath concrete and pavers as a base (this contains clay, dirt and rock).
Sandy Loam – Clean dirt, this is used for planters and under sod.
Sonoma Gold – This decorative rock is a gold color, crushed rock.
Compost (recycled)– Naturally composted mulch which adds nutrients to the soil.
Pathfines, Sonoma Gold, Green/Blue or Black – This is used in pathways or as a base. This compacts easily, loose chips surface. Great for side yard. Roll garbage cans or wheelbarrows over these.
Black Rock– Black crushed rock, heavier than Lava Rock. This stays put and cleans up easily.
Sand Black – Fine black sand.
